ADP
Adenosine diphosphate, a molecule involved in cellular energy transfer, acting as a precursor to ATP during cellular respiration.
Electron Transport Chain
A sequence of molecular structures that facilitates the movement of electrons from donors to acceptors through oxidation-reduction reactions, while simultaneously moving protons (H+ ions) through a membrane.
Thylakoid Membrane
A membrane-bound compartment inside chloroplasts and cyanobacteria, which is the site of the light-dependent reactions of photosynthesis.
Carbon Fixation
The process by which inorganic carbon (principally in the form of carbon dioxide) is converted to organic compounds by living organisms.
